The hunt for free ebooks can feel like chasing fireflies—sometimes you catch one, other times you just end up with empty hands. 'The Evening Star' by Larry McMurtry is a gem, and while I adore supporting authors, I understand the appeal of finding accessible reads. Legally, Project Gutenberg and Open Library are great starting points for public domain works, but McMurtry’s books are likely still under copyright.

That said, some libraries offer digital lending through apps like Libby or OverDrive—worth checking if your local branch has a copy. Piracy sites might pop up in searches, but they’re risky and unfair to creators. Honestly, stumbling upon a well-loved paperback at a thrift store or snagging a Kindle deal feels more rewarding anyway.

Can I Download Every Falling Star As A Free Ebook?

5 Answers2025-11-11 23:01:37
I totally get the appeal of wanting to find 'Every Falling Star' for free—books can be expensive, and Sungju Lee's memoir about his life as a homeless boy in North Korea is such a powerful read. But here's the thing: it's important to respect authors' rights and the work they put into their stories. I checked a bunch of legitimate platforms like Project Gutenberg, Open Library, and even my local library's digital catalog, and unfortunately, it's not available as a free ebook legally. That said, libraries often have physical or digital copies you can borrow, and sometimes ebook deals pop up on sites like Amazon or Kobo. I'd recommend keeping an eye out for discounts or checking if your library offers Hoopla or OverDrive. It's worth supporting the author, especially for such a raw and impactful story.

Can I Download Star Wars: The Art Of War For Free Legally?

4 Answers2025-11-13 23:29:52
Man, I love 'Star Wars' and philosophy crossovers! But 'The Art of War' by Sun Tzu isn’t officially tied to the franchise—it’s an ancient Chinese military treatise. If you’re looking for a free legal download, Project Gutenberg offers public domain classics like Sun Tzu’s original work, since its copyright expired centuries ago. Now, if you meant a 'Star Wars'-themed adaptation or analysis book, those are usually copyrighted. Scribd or Kindle Unlimited might have free trials where you could read some related material, but outright free downloads? Probably not unless it’s a promo. Always check the publisher’s website for legal options—supporting creators keeps the galaxy far, far away thriving!

How Many Seasons Does Rebecca Romijn Star In The Librarians?

3 Answers2025-07-29 02:45:00
I remember binge-watching 'The Librarians' a while back and being totally hooked on Rebecca Romijn's portrayal of Eve Baird. She starred in all four seasons of the show, from 2014 to 2018. Her character was this badass guardian who protected the team of quirky librarians, and honestly, she was one of the main reasons I kept watching. The show had this fun mix of adventure, humor, and fantasy, and Romijn's performance was a standout. It's a shame it only ran for four seasons because I would've loved to see more of her in that role.
